I have apic simulator. how to ssh to spine and leaf switches? i have assigned ip address to management interface by tenant mgmt.

It may be worth checking that SSH is enabled.
If you navigate to the Management Access section and check SSH is enabled.
FABRIC > FABRIC POLICIES > POD POLICIES > MANAGEMENT ACCESS > Default

From what I can recall, the only address that is externally reachable is that of the APIC oobmgmt (through interface 1, anyways). Please see the following diagram from the installation guide:
With that said, once you are logged into an APIC, you may be able to ssh into the leaves using the TEP addresses assigned. These addresses can be viewed from th CLi via the "acidiag fnvread" command.
Please keep in mind that the leaves in an APIC sim are just scripts acting as leaves. as such, a majority of functionality, output, and commands may differ compared to a physical leaf switch.
